Top Netflix Rom Com Series to Consider
The following curated selection reflects both popularity and thematic relevance, including interpersonal growth, cultural diversity, and moral complexity-elements valuable for reflective viewing.
- "Emily in Paris" - Explores identity, ambition, and cross-cultural relationships in a professional context.
- "Dash & Lily" - Centers on youthful connection, literacy, and emotional vulnerability during the holiday season.
- "Love" - Examines modern relationships with realism, highlighting emotional maturity and personal flaws.
- "Never Have I Ever" - Blends humor with grief, identity, and family dynamics in a coming-of-age format.
- "Jane the Virgin" - Integrates faith, family, and moral dilemmas within a comedic telenovela structure.
Key Characteristics of Effective Rom Com Series
Successful streaming romance shows share structural and thematic traits that contribute to their enduring appeal and educational potential.
- Character-driven plots that prioritize emotional development over spectacle.
- Recurring relational challenges that promote empathy and perspective-taking.
- Humor rooted in human experience rather than satire or cynicism.
- Resolution arcs that reinforce values such as forgiveness, honesty, and perseverance.
- Accessible episode formats (20-40 minutes) that support flexible viewing habits.

Practical Viewing Framework for Schools and Families
To maximize the benefits of comfort viewing habits, institutions and families can adopt structured approaches that align with developmental and ethical goals.
- Pre-screen content to ensure alignment with institutional values and age appropriateness.
- Facilitate guided discussions focusing on character choices and consequences.
- Encourage reflective journaling after viewing key episodes.
- Connect themes to real-life social and emotional learning objectives.
- Balance entertainment with critical analysis to avoid passive consumption.
